What The Box House Hotel actually is

The Box House occupies a former door and sash factory on Box Street at the northern edge of Greenpoint, and it kept the industrial scale — the accommodation is almost entirely loft suites rather than conventional rooms, many with separate living areas, kitchens and double-height windows.

That makes it unusually good for families, groups and longer stays. The hotel runs a complimentary shuttle to Manhattan, which matters because Greenpoint's subway connections are thinner than Williamsburg's. The waterfront at Transmitter Park with its skyline views is a few minutes' walk, and Greenpoint's Polish bakeries and restaurants are on Manhattan Avenue nearby.

Where it sits

The northern tip of Brooklyn, historically Polish and still visibly so along Manhattan Avenue, with the best skyline views in the borough from the East River waterfront at Transmitter Park. It is quieter than Williamsburg immediately south and has become a strong food and design neighborhood in its own right. Hotels are small, new and design-led.

Questions people ask about The Box House Hotel

Is the Manhattan shuttle really free?

Yes, the hotel runs a complimentary shuttle into Manhattan, which compensates for Greenpoint's thinner subway coverage.

Are all rooms suites?

Almost all accommodation is loft-style suites with separate living areas, and most include kitchens — unusual at this rate.
